Renault N72

The Renault N72 is a farm tractor produced from 1960 to 1964 as part of the N Series. It features a 1.8L 2-cylinder air-cooled diesel engine producing 25 hp (18.6 kW) with a 6-speed gear transmission. The tractor has two-wheel drive, manual steering, and drum brakes with an open operator station. It includes a hydraulic system with a total flow of 4.5 gpm (17.0 lpm) and a rear PTO with 540/ground speed. Dimensions include a 67.7 inch (171 cm) wheelbase, 118.1 inch (299 cm) length, and 60.6 inch (153 cm) height at the steering wheel, with a shipping weight of 3263 lbs (1480 kg). The front tires are 5.50-16 and rear tires are 11.2-28. The tractor was built in Le Mans, France.
